From e081f232138b318338ffca07e7c9fcd941ac20b4 Mon Sep 17 00:00:00 2001 From: zhuzhuanzhuan Date: 星期五, 12 四月 2024 09:54:17 +0800 Subject: [PATCH] 1、设备综合效率分析以及设备加工工件报表页面表格高度设置为页面进入时即可拖动水平滚动条的高度 2、首页 (1)OEE标题增加月份展示,利用率等效率标题增加日期展示 (2)公司及车间级看板单击OEE车间图表跳转至设备综合效率分析页面并根据唯一编号筛选页面对应数据 (3)工段级看板单击设备效率统计仪表盘图标跳转至统计分析页面并根据唯一编号筛选页面对应数据 (4)调整折线图数据展示维度,通过当前工段下各个设备前7天的利用率、开动率和开机率轮播展示 --- src/views/eam/modules/specialtyMaintenanceOrder/MaintenanceOrderModal.vue | 21 ++++++++++++++++----- 1 files changed, 16 insertions(+), 5 deletions(-) diff --git a/src/views/eam/modules/specialtyMaintenanceOrder/MaintenanceOrderModal.vue b/src/views/eam/modules/specialtyMaintenanceOrder/MaintenanceOrderModal.vue index fb6be1c..f70dc22 100644 --- a/src/views/eam/modules/specialtyMaintenanceOrder/MaintenanceOrderModal.vue +++ b/src/views/eam/modules/specialtyMaintenanceOrder/MaintenanceOrderModal.vue @@ -46,13 +46,13 @@ <a-row :gutter="24"> <a-col :span="12"> <a-form-item - label="涓撲笟淇濆吇鏂规" + label="棰勯槻鎬т繚鍏绘柟妗�" :labelCol="labelCol" :wrapperCol="wrapperCol" > - <a-input-search + <a-input-search :disabled="disableSubmit" - :placeholder="disableSubmit?'':'璇烽�夋嫨涓撲笟淇濆吇鏂规'" + :placeholder="disableSubmit?'':'璇烽�夋嫨棰勯槻鎬т繚鍏绘柟妗�'" enter-button @search="onSpecialtyMaintenancePlanList()" :read-only="true" @@ -179,6 +179,7 @@ @click="handleOk()" type="primary" :loading="confirmLoading" + :disabled="disableSubmit || confirmLoading" >纭畾</a-button> </template> <specialty-maintenance-plan-list @@ -259,6 +260,7 @@ url: { add: "/eam/specialtyMaintenanceOrder/add", edit: "/eam/specialtyMaintenanceOrder/edit", + getNum: '/eam/sysIdentity/getNumNew' }, } }, @@ -266,6 +268,7 @@ methods: { add() { this.edit({}) + this.getSeq() }, edit(record) { @@ -274,7 +277,7 @@ this.model = Object.assign({}, record); this.visible = true; that.$nextTick(() => { - that.form.setFieldsValue(pick(that.model, 'num','specialtyMaintenancePlanNum','assignMode','assignModeName','teamId','teamName', 'specialtyMaintenancePlanId', 'planStartTime')); + that.form.setFieldsValue(pick(that.model, 'num', 'specialtyMaintenancePlanNum', 'assignMode', 'assignModeName', 'teamId', 'teamName', 'specialtyMaintenancePlanId', 'planStartTime')); }); if (record.id) { this.codeDisable = true; @@ -293,7 +296,7 @@ }, onSpecialtyMaintenancePlanList() { this.$refs.SpecialtyMaintenancePlanList.list(); - this.$refs.SpecialtyMaintenancePlanList.title = "閫夋嫨涓撲笟淇濆吇鏂规"; + this.$refs.SpecialtyMaintenancePlanList.title = "閫夋嫨棰勯槻鎬т繚鍏绘柟妗�"; }, sendSpecialtyMaintenancePlanRecord(data) { let record = data.record; @@ -307,6 +310,14 @@ } }, + getSeq() { + getAction(this.url.getNum, { type: 'SpecialtyMaintenanceOrder', length: 4 }).then(res => { + if (res.success) { + this.form.setFieldsValue({ "num": res.result }) + } + }) + }, + handleOk() { const that = this; this.form.validateFields((err, values) => { -- Gitblit v1.9.3